Why Do the Messages Got Lost on Instagram and How to Find Them?

Why Do the Messages Got Lost on Instagram?

When you get a message on Instagram, it should show up in your email just like any other chat. But sometimes, you may get tips about messages that don’t show up. This could be because of bugs or short-term problems with syncing.

Steps for Troubleshooting the Issue

First, make sure your computer has the most recent version of the Instagram app. Updates to apps often fix bugs and make them work better. If you keep your app updated, it will be easier to fix the problem.

Step 1: Update Instagram App

Check to see if your device can connect to the internet regularly. Connect to a safe network, like Wi-Fi or the data on your cell phone, to make sure you can always reach Instagram’s computers.

Step 2: Make Sure You Are Connected to the Internet

There are times when you just have to start over. Close Instagram all the way, and then reopen it. You could also try turning off and on your gadget to see if that helps. This can help clear the app’s cache and fix any short-term problems that might be making the messages go away.

Step 3: Restart the App and the Device

If you log out of Instagram and then back in, a process called “syncing” might happen, which could fix the problem. Find “Log Out” in the settings for your account and click it. After that, sign back in with the same information and check to see if the messages you lost are back.

Step 4: Log Out and Log Back In

Clearing the app’s cache on an Android device can help fix a number of problems. Find the “Apps” or “Applications” section in your device’s settings, look for Instagram, and then choose the choice to clear the app’s cache. This will get rid of any temporary data that might be causing problems with the lost message.

Step 5: Clear App Cache

As a last option, you could uninstall the Instagram app and then try to start it up again. This makes sure that a new download is made and gets rid of any bugs or broken files that might make it hard to read messages. Make sure you have a backup of any important data or talks before you move on to this step
